Understanding Cryptocurrencies

Before you start buying cryptocurrencies, it is important to understand what cryptocurrencies are. Cryptocurrencies are digital or virtual currencies that use cryptography to provide security. They are decentralized and usually not controlled by any central authority, meaning they are not regulated by any government or financial institution.

Key Features of Cryptocurrencies:

  • Decentralization: Cryptocurrencies work on blockchain technology, which enables decentralized data storage.
  • Security: The use of cryptography ensures a high level of security.
  • Anonymity: Although transactions are public, user identities remain hidden.
  • Limited supply: Most cryptocurrencies have a limited supply, which can affect their value.

Creating a digital wallet

Before you can buy cryptocurrencies, you need a digital wallet to store your crypto assets. Digital wallets are software applications that allow you to store and manage your cryptocurrencies.

Types of digital wallets:

  • Online wallets: Accessible through a browser, easy to use, but less secure.
  • Mobile wallets: Smartphone applications that provide easy access to funds.
  • Desktop wallets: Programs installed on a computer that offer greater security.
  • Hardware wallets: Physical devices that are considered the most secure options for storing cryptocurrencies.

Crypto exchange selection

You need to choose a crypto exchange to buy cryptocurrencies. Exchanges are platforms where you can buy, sell and trade cryptocurrencies.

Criteria for stock market selection:

  • Security: Choose an exchange with a good reputation for security.
  • Fees: Watch out for transaction and other fees.
  • Ease of use: Exchanges with a simple user interface are more suitable for beginners.
  • Currency support: Check which cryptocurrencies the exchange supports.

Cryptocurrency Purchase Process

After choosing an exchange and creating an account, you can start buying cryptocurrencies. The process is usually simple:
  1. Registration and verification: Create an account on the selected exchange and complete the necessary steps for identity verification.
  2. Deposit funds: Deposit the fiat currency (e.g. EUR, USD) or cryptocurrency you intend to trade into the exchange account.
  3. Choose cryptocurrency: Select the cryptocurrency you want to buy.
  4. Buy execution: Make a purchase at the current market price or set a limit order to buy at a certain price.

Trading Strategies

Once you own cryptocurrencies, you can start thinking about trading strategies. It is important to develop a strategy that suits your style and risk tolerance.

Basic trading strategies:

  • Long-term investing (HODLing): Buy cryptocurrencies and hold them long-term, hoping for their value to grow.
  • Day Trading: Buy and sell on a daily basis to take advantage of short-term price swings.
  • Swing trading: Hold cryptocurrencies for a medium-term period, usually a few days to a few weeks, to take advantage of market trends.

Risk management

Cryptocurrency trading is risky, so effective risk management is critical.
  • Diversification: Don’t invest all your capital in one cryptocurrency. Diversify your investments.
  • Placing stop-loss orders: Set a price at which you will automatically sell your cryptocurrency to limit potential losses.
  • Limiting Emotional Decisions: Don’t let your emotions guide you when trading. Stick to your strategy.
